bottle - Pours hazy gold and has a mild, grainy malt and yeast aroma. The flavor is sweet with grain, caramel, and maybe some herbals. There’s something off-tasting here. There’s little to no saison character and some off flavors that really don’t work well. Disappointing.

Bottle. Clear, deep golden body with a frothy white head, rapidly diminishing. Aroma of raw grain, pepper, vinegar, coriander, stale caramel. The flavor is moderately sweet and lightly bitter. It finishes lightly to moderately sweet, lightly bitter and lightly tart. Medium body, watery/sticky texture, lively carbonation. Strong peppery taste, grainy. Tastes like a dusty, raw grained kolsch with pepper.

Bottle. Light lactic lemon malt aroma. Golden yellow with moderate head. Bitter vegetal and lemon malt flavor. Light herbal finish. A bit rough.

Bottle: Pours cloudy, medium yellow with a short, off-white head. Orange, white grape, funky aroma. Taste is a slightly funky, watery orange. Slight leafy bitter. Rather dull.

Tap sample @ Midwest SourWildFunkFest. Sweet white grape and light spicy aroma. Cloudy straw gold with a small dense off-white head. White pepper, funky barnyard, coriander, and fruity flavor. Light body, soft carbonation.
